- 博客(24)
- 收藏
- 关注
原创 mysql+mysqld_exporter+prometheus+General实现mysql在线监控
目录服务安装mysql安装mysqld_exporter 安装prometheus安装General安装服务安装mysql安装mysqld_exporter 安装prometheus安装General安装
2022-03-25 16:57:53
3233
原创 keepalived +mysql + mail 配置双主高可用
文章目录一、安装Keepalived、mysql、mail安装Keepalived安装mysql安装mail二、配置环境配置:172.16.72.201172.16.72.202虚拟VIP 172.16.72.210一、安装Keepalived、mysql、mail安装Keepalived安装mysql安装mail二、配置...
2022-03-24 14:40:18
396
原创 使用mail 发送163邮件
yum install -y mailxvi /etc/mail.rc在尾部追加set from=邮箱地址001@163.comset smtp=smtp.163.comset smtp-auth-user=邮箱地址001@163.com#邮箱的密码 此处应为 163邮箱的 smtp的授权码set smtp-auth-password=AAAAAAAAASSSset smtp-auth=login发送邮件echo "测试邮件,正文" | mail -s "邮件标题" 接收邮箱@163
2022-03-24 11:02:23
889
原创 Can‘t open PID file /run/keepalived.pid (yet?) after start: No such file or directory
keepalived 使用 systemctl start keepalived 无法启动Can’t open PID file /run/keepalived.pid (yet?) after start: No such file or directory解决方案修改 /etc/keepalived/keepalived.conf 的用户执行权限在global_defs 添加script_user root原因官网解释如果不指定 script_user 则使用keepalived_
2022-03-24 10:45:44
4956
原创 mail 在命令行执行生效,在keepalived 的notify_down 脚本中执行不生效
命令行echo this is test | mail -s mysql liaoming_job@163.com此命令直接在命令行、脚本文件中执行可以发送邮件到邮箱但是在keepalived 的notify_down 中执行无法发送邮件解决方案:写绝对路径echo this is test | /usr/bin/mail -s mysql liaoming_job@163.com...
2022-03-23 16:25:17
2265
1
原创 mysql双主
文章目录环境搭建mysql6.配置/etc/my.cnf配置集群1. 修改配置文件2.创建用户172.16.72.201配置172.16.72.202修改需要同步的主机的地址172.16.72.202配置主机信息172.16.72.201修改需要同步的主机的地址验证环境CentOS7 服务器两台 172.16.72.101、172.16.72.102mysql8.0.26搭建mysql参考CentOS7离线安装mysql8#因为需要配置文件启动,配置文件如下 步骤6修改为6.配置/etc
2022-03-18 17:49:41
617
原创 mysql8.0.26主从
文章目录环境搭建mysql6.配置/etc/my.cnf配置集群1. 修改配置文件2.创建用户主机(master)创建提供给从机访问bin-log文件的用户从机(slave)修改需要同步的主机的地址验证环境CentOS7 服务器两台 172.16.72.101(主机) 172.16.72.102(从机)mysql8.0.26搭建mysql参考CentOS7离线安装mysql8#因为需要配置文件启动,配置文件如下 步骤6修改为6.配置/etc/my.cnfmv /etc/my.cnf
2022-03-18 17:14:57
1151
原创 Redis集群
集群部署环境准备先搭建3主3从集群,后扩展为6主6从 本机操作系统为CentOS7 本次演示使用一台服务器 修改不同端口redis 安装包redis-6.2.6.tar.gz服务器安装gcc(Redis安装需要gcc环境)yum install -y gcc 集群搭建服务部署启动Redis安装包置于/usr/local/下解压并安装cd /usr/localtar -zxvf redis-6.2.6.tar.gz cd redis-6.2.6 make &
2022-03-15 15:19:53
404
原创 离线部署Elasticsearch集群
目录准备条件一. 服务器配置1. 配置服务器,设置固定IP2. 关闭防火墙3. 服务器分配二. 部署Java1. 下载Java2. 上传172.16.72.201服务器的/usr/local/下解压3. 修改/etc/profile4. 刷新5. 在172.16.72.202、172.16.72.203服务器上执行步骤2、3、4三. 部署es1. 解压es至/usr/local/下 修改文件名为 elasticsearch2. 新建elasticsearch用户 并将elasticsearch文件夹赋予
2022-03-04 10:05:18
460
原创 mysql配置文件my.cnf
[mysqld]# 设置3306端口port=3306# 设置mysql的安装目录basedir=/usr/local/mysql# 设置mysql数据库的数据的存放目录datadir=/usr/local/mysql/datasocket=/usr/local/mysql/data/mysql.sock# 允许 MyISAM 表的符号链接;8.0.26版本已弃用symbolic-links=0# 允许最大连接数max_connections=1024#任何给定 MySQL 用户帐户
2022-01-18 15:22:46
898
原创 CentOS7离线部署nacos集群
目录准备条件一. 服务器配置1. 配置服务器,设置固定IP2. 关闭防火墙3. 服务器分配二. 数据库环境准备在172.16.72.201服务器上安装mysql数据库用户信息三. 部署Java四. 部署nacos准备条件三台服务器:172.16.72.201 172.16.72.202 172.16.72.203 一. 服务器配置1. 配置服务器,设置固定IP根据自己需求设置ip我的设置的是172.16.72.*网段vi /etc//sysconfig/network-scrip
2022-01-14 15:47:00
831
原创 CentOS7离线安装mysql8
准备条件mysql8安装包官网下载上传到系统指定位置备用 一般放于/usr/local目录下添加mysql用户组和用户groupadd mysql useradd -r -g mysql -s /bin/false mysql 解压安装包cd /usr/local/xz -d mysql-8.0.26-linux-glibc2.17-x86_64-minimal-rebuild.tar.xztar -xvf mysql-8.0.26-linux-glibc2.17-
2022-01-13 17:31:32
798
原创 CentOS7离线安装ncurses
#获取ncurses安装包从官网获取直接从百度网盘下载ncurses.tar 提取码: kl8q安装进入rpm包所在路径执行rpm -ivh *.rpm --nodeps --force
2022-01-10 18:05:00
2894
1
原创 CentOS7离线安装perl5
目录)获取下列rpm包安装获取下列rpm包从官网获取直接下载我准备好的rpm包perl.tar 提取码: 575w安装进入rpm包所在路径执行rpm -ivh *.rpm --nodeps --force
2022-01-10 17:52:49
2895
2
原创 CentOS离线安装gcc
目录准备条件(安装包)安装准备条件(安装包)在rpm官网下载上述rpm包备用或者直接选择我准备好的rpm包gcc.tar 提取码: okvt安装进入rpm包所在路径执行rpm -ivh *.rpm --nodeps --force
2022-01-10 17:35:59
1413
原创 docker 安装influxDB
欢迎使用Markdown编辑器你好! 这是你第一次使用 Markdown编辑器 所展示的欢迎页。如果你想学习如何使用Markdown编辑器, 可以仔细阅读这篇文章,了解一下Markdown的基本语法知识。新的改变我们对Markdown编辑器进行了一些功能拓展与语法支持,除了标准的Markdown编辑器功能,我们增加了如下几点新功能,帮助你用它写博客:全新的界面设计 ,将会带来全新的写作体验;在创作中心设置你喜爱的代码高亮样式,Markdown 将代码片显示选择的高亮样式 进行展示;增加了 图片
2022-01-10 13:48:33
862
原创 springcloud-getway 配置文件uri使用lb 结果 “status“: 503, “error“: “Service Unavailable“
目录项目版本getway pom配置getway 配置文件问题描述原因原理项目地址项目版本 <spring-boot.version>2.6.2</spring-boot.version> <spring-boot-dependencies.version>3.0.0-RC3</spring-boot-dependencies.version> <spring-cloud.version>3.1.0</spring-
2021-12-31 17:41:55
1750
2
原创 CentOS7 安装docker
1.yum安装dockeryum -y install docker2.启动systemctl start docker3.查看状态systemctl status docker4.设置开机自启systemctl enable nginx.service
2021-12-27 16:20:28
288
原创 springboot、cloud、alibabacloud 版本关系
参考:https://start.spring.io/actuator/info
2021-11-30 18:02:29
198
原创 springboot2.6源码解析--关闭循环依赖原理
默认配置spring.main.allow-circular-references=false在此版本中 boot添加一个配置项 默认关闭处理循环依赖 将此配置设置成true则可解决循环依赖源码位置:org.springframework.boot:spring-boot:2.6.0 下package org.springframework.boot.SpringApplication看代码private void prepareContext(DefaultBootstrapContext
2021-11-29 16:06:25
2091
原创 CentOS7 离线安装mysql5.7
准备条件mysql5.7安装包官网下载上传到系统指定位置备用 一般放于/usr/local目录下添加mysql用户组和用户groupadd mysql useradd -r -g mysql -s /bin/false mysql
2021-03-01 17:36:24
170
原创 CentOS7快速安装mysql5.7
CentOS7快速安装mysql5.7获取安装包wget https://repo.mysql.com/mysql57-community-release-el7.rpm安装rpm -ivh mysql57-community-release-el7.rpmyum -y install mysql mysql-server启动systemctl start mysqld.service systemctl enable mysqld.service # 设置开机自启查看密码gre
2021-02-26 10:15:26
146
原创 linux 源码安装rabbitmq3.9
linux 源码安装rabbitmq准备条件(安装包)Java安装erlanga安装安装rabbitmqrabbitmq访问后台页面:准备条件(安装包)java8: jdk-8u231-linux-x64.tar.gz 密码: dvm5erlang: otp_src_22.3.tar.gz 密码: cewkrabbitmq:rabbitmq-server-generic-unix-3.8.12.tar.xz 密码: 0pdt将上述安装包上传服务器/usr/local/下备用Java安装
2021-02-24 16:33:38
401
1
空空如也
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人